    Abstract: A liquid crystal display includes a gate line formed on an insulation substrate. A data line, insulated from the gate line, crosses the gate line. A first pixel is connected to the gate line and the data line. The pixel includes a thin film transistor having a control terminal connected to the gate line and an input terminal connected to the data line. A first liquid crystal capacitor has one end connected to an output terminal of the thin film transistor. A second liquid crystal capacitor has one end connected to the other end of the first liquid crystal capacitor. The first liquid crystal capacitor includes a first liquid crystal layer formed in a first microcavity and the second liquid crystal capacitor includes a second liquid crystal layer formed in a second microcavity.

    Abstract: A display device according to an exemplary embodiment of the present invention includes a substrate including a plurality of pixel regions, a thin film transistor disposed on the substrate, and a pixel electrode connected to the thin film transistor and disposed in a first pixel region. A roof layer is disposed on the pixel electrode and spaced apart from the pixel electrode with a microcavity interposed therebetween. The plurality of pixel regions is disposed in a matrix form including a plurality of pixel rows and a plurality of pixel columns, the roof layer is disposed along the plurality of pixel rows, and the roof layer includes a bridge portion connecting the roof layers disposed in different pixel rows.

    Abstract: A method to manufacture a display device, includes: forming, on a substrate of the display device, a sacrificial layer including a material, the material including at least one of amorphous carbon, a metal, and an inorganic material; forming a layer covering the sacrificial layer; forming an injection hole exposing the sacrificial layer; removing, via the injection hole, the sacrificial layer to form a microcavity; and disposing liquid crystal in the microcavity.
